The Regional Standards

The 225 sq ft Marla is widely used in modern urban development, particularly in cities like Lahore and Islamabad. The 272.25 sq ft Marla is the traditional revenue standard, often used for agricultural land or in older property records. Always verify which standard your local housing society is using!

It depends on the region! In parts of Punjab (like Lahore), 1 Marla is officially 225 square feet. In other regions, a standard revenue Marla is exactly 272.25 square feet.
Simply multiply the number of Marlas by your local standard (either 225 or 272.25). Our calculator has a regional toggle built-in to handle this for you.
The Marla is a traditional unit of land area in South Asia. Historically, its exact definition varied by local administration and whether it was urban or agricultural land.
